Abhinav Bhatnagar is a local convenor of the Bajrang Dal in Moradabad, Uttar Pradesh. He is known for his pro-Hindu activism on beef bans, religious conversions and temple protection. 

In June 2024, UP police arrested a Muslim cafe owner in Moradabad for allegedly selling “beef burger” based on a complaint by Bhatnagar who staged a protest demanding the arrest. After finding mention of beef burger in the menu, the menu was seized immediately and the cafe was sealed.

“Sale of beef burgers has hurt our religious sentiments. It is yet another attempt by a minority community member to provoke us. We will not tolerate such practice aimed at vitiating the communal amity of the town,” Bhatnagar said.

In November 2024, Bhatnagar and dozens of right-wing activists and residents staged a demonstration in Moradabad after statues at a temple in the city were found desecrated, demanding the immediate arrest of the culprits. The police lodged an FIR against unknown persons.
